TILT-A_WHIRL

Murder isn't a common thing in Sea Haven but a bigwig developer by the name of Hart has been shot multiple times on the Tilt-A-Whirl at the amusement park. His daughter, Ashley, escaped and luckily for her, John Ceepak, an Iraqi vet and his driver, Danny Boyle are on the case. Sometimes, Ceepak seems a little too straitlaced for this kind of town but Danny admires him because he follows his "code" no matter what. Ashley stands to inherit millions and millions and the number of people who might want to kill Hart are pretty staggering but Ceepak and Danny will find the answers, no matter how twisted they might be.

I have heard rave reviews about Chris Grabenstein's Ceepak and Danny series but finally, I got around to reading it. Indeed, this is a very good book and I am eager to snatch up all the books in the series and read them straight through. This was one of those books that I loved from the very first page.

Rating - A+
